What is it?
Simply put, an experience of the gospel surrounded by food, conversation and prayer.
The Rescue Project seeks to proclaim the gospel in a compelling and attractive way over eight weeks in a small group format. This experience is imbued with beauty, authentic humanity, and accompaniment.
The Rescue Project answers 4 main questions –
- Why is there something rather than nothing? (Created)
- Why is everything so messed up? (Captured)
- What, if anything, has God done about it? (Rescued)
- And if God has done anything, how should I respond? (Respond)
Who can be involved?
The Rescue Project is for anyone and everyone! It appeals to those who have been walking with Jesus for years, as well as those for whom Jesus is only a figure in ancient history. The Rescue Project is ideal for use in parishes, homes, workplaces, bars, prisons, schools, dorms, and more.
